Are the RX 6600 gpu drivers safe to run at the moment?
KrisFix-Germany made a follow-up video on it and stated that drivers were not the cause and cannot do this type of damage as they don't handle the card's voltage control/fan curve/etc. Most of these cards were possibly from crypto miners and they were not taken care of properly and humidity/expansion causes the dies to crack or die.
You're safe.
